mysql8数据库迁移到新服务器,MySQL 8数据库迁移至新服务器的详细指南与实战经验分享
- 综合资讯
- 2024-11-30 20:04:46
- 2

MySQL 8数据库迁移至新服务器,本文提供详细指南与实战经验,涵盖数据备份、迁移策略、安全配置、性能优化等关键步骤,助您顺利完成数据库迁移,确保数据安全与业务连续性。...
MySQL 8数据库迁移至新服务器,本文提供详细指南与实战经验,涵盖数据备份、迁移策略、安全配置、性能优化等关键步骤,助您顺利完成数据库迁移,确保数据安全与业务连续性。
随着互联网技术的飞速发展,企业对数据存储和处理的性能要求越来越高,为了满足这一需求,许多企业选择将MySQL数据库迁移至新服务器,以提高数据存储和处理的效率,本文将详细讲解MySQL 8数据库迁移至新服务器的步骤,并提供一些实战经验分享。
迁移前的准备工作
1、确定迁移方案:在迁移前,首先要确定迁移方案,包括迁移方式、迁移时间、迁移过程中可能遇到的问题等。
2、检查数据库版本:确保源数据库和目标数据库版本一致,否则可能无法正常迁移。
3、备份源数据库:在迁移过程中,可能会遇到各种意外情况,因此建议在迁移前备份源数据库。
4、准备迁移工具:根据实际情况选择合适的迁移工具,如mysqldump、phpMyAdmin等。
MySQL 8数据库迁移步骤
1、创建目标数据库:在新服务器上创建与源数据库结构相同的数据库。
2、迁移数据:
(1)使用mysqldump工具导出源数据库数据:
mysqldump -u 用户名 -p 数据库名 > 数据库名.sql
(2)将导出的数据库名.sql文件传输到新服务器。
(3)在新服务器上使用mysql命令导入数据:
mysql -u 用户名 -p 数据库名 < 数据库名.sql
3、迁移权限:
(1)在新服务器上创建与源数据库相同的用户和权限。
(2)使用以下命令将权限迁移到新服务器:
mysql -u 用户名 -p -e "GRANT ALL PRIVILEGES ON 数据库名.* TO '用户名'@'新服务器地址' IDENTIFIED BY '密码';"
4、测试数据库连接:在新服务器上测试数据库连接,确保迁移成功。
实战经验分享
1、在迁移过程中,注意检查网络连接,确保数据传输的稳定性。
2、在导入数据前,可以先在目标服务器上创建数据库和用户,避免导入过程中出现错误。
3、在迁移过程中,若遇到数据损坏或丢失的情况,可尝试使用数据库恢复工具进行恢复。
4、迁移完成后,对比源数据库和目标数据库的数据,确保数据完整性。
5、若迁移过程中遇到无法解决的问题,可查阅相关资料或寻求专业人士的帮助。
本文链接:https://zhitaoyun.cn/1219937.html
发表评论